Course Content

• Cross-cultural Architectural Theory and History
• Global Architectural Design Strategies & Sustainability
• Cultural Heritage Preservation and Adaptive Reuse
• Cross-Cultural Architectural Communication & Collaboration
• Case Studies in Cross-cultural Architectural Projects
• Building Codes, Regulations and Cross-cultural Compliance
• Indigenous Building Traditions and Modern Applications
• Socio-cultural Impacts of Architectural Design (Community Engagement)

Career path

Career Role (Cross-cultural Architectural Understanding) Description
Architectural Designer (International Projects) Designs buildings considering diverse cultural contexts and local regulations; strong global project management skills.
Heritage Consultant (Cross-cultural) Specializes in preserving and restoring heritage sites with sensitivity to different cultural values and perspectives; expertise in cross-cultural communication.
Urban Planner (Global Cities) Plans and designs sustainable and inclusive urban environments considering diverse community needs and cultural sensitivities. Excellent intercultural communication skills are crucial.
Sustainability Consultant (International Development) Advises on sustainable building practices globally, mindful of cultural contexts and resource availability; possesses deep understanding of international standards and regulations.
Architectural Technologist (Multicultural Teams) Works collaboratively in diverse teams to deliver architectural projects; proficient in technical aspects and sensitive to cultural nuances in design and construction.
